The collective name for the petals of a flower is the corolla.
The noun perianth is a collective term for all the petals and sepals.

No, calyx and sepal are not the same thing. The calyx is the collective term for all the sepals of a flower, while a sepal is one of the leaf-like structures that make up the outermost part of the flower. Sepals can be separate or fused together to form the calyx.
